Lasiodin
Lasiodin (Lasiokaurin) is a bioactive diterpene isolated from Camellia sinensis with demonstrated antioxidant, antibacterial, and antitumor properties. It inhibits proliferation and induces apoptosis and cell cycle arrest in nasopharyngeal carcinoma (NPC) cells in vitro, making it a candidate for NPC research.
